新的国家地理WILDHD纪录片“野兽的近距离接触”, 探索野生生物与人类互动的增加, 展示了像鹦鹉骑汽车、子宫激进行为、动物入侵居民区等大胆行为。
A new National Geographic WILD HD documentary, "Close Encounters of the Wild Kind," explores increasing wildlife interactions with humans, showcasing bold behaviors like parrots riding cars, wombats acting aggressively, and animals invading residential areas.
该特别节目通过惊人的片段和专家分析对这些遭遇进行审查,将其与生境丧失、城市扩张和食物来源的转移联系起来。
The special examines these encounters through stunning footage and expert analysis, linking them to habitat loss, urban expansion, and shifting food sources.
它突出了危险事件,包括大象损坏车辆和河马追逐船只,同时促进认识和共存战略。
It highlights dangerous incidents, including elephants damaging vehicles and hippos chasing boats, while promoting awareness and coexistence strategies.
该方案在国家地理WILD HD上播出,将教育与娱乐相结合,提供动物智慧和在变化环境中生存的洞察力。
Airing on National Geographic WILD HD, the program blends education with entertainment, offering insights into animal intelligence and survival in changing environments.
